MINO CASCANTE, Gloria Elizabeth; ESPARZA PAZ, Franqui Fernando y ESPARZA CORDOVA, Luis Alberto. Accident levels in Vacuums and Occupational risk operators. Investigación y Negocios [online]. 2020, vol.13, n.21, pp.6-14. ISSN 2521-2737.
Abstract The objective of this study was to identify the levéis of accidents and occupational risks of personnel working with vacuum equipment, which constitute vacuum trucks for suction, transpon and fluid evacuation, at the oil services company Conexpet Cía. Ltda. The case study is descriptive, with field research carried out on 89 operators, supported by bibliographic-documental review, asking to specify properties and characteristics of people in their work performance. The evaluation resulted in a deficit in the selection, training and training of human talent, allowing after assessment, implement skills associated with occupational risks. It is concluded that there is a direct relationship between the level of accident rate and occupational risks, because 85% of work accidents presented in the company are produced by substandard actions. The proposed strategies and competences can be replicated, obtaining among other advantages: reduction of lost time, lower cost of labor for replacements, low turnover of personnel, greater productivity and competitiveness
